TAMARINDUS INDICA SEED EXTRACT.

Valuable CAS 84961-62-6 / HUMECTANT, SKIN CONDITIONING, SKIN CONDITIONING - EMOLLIENT

Tamarindus Indica Seed Extract, derived from the tamarind fruit, is a multi-functional botanical celebrated for its potent hydrating, anti-aging, and skin-brightening properties. Rich in polysaccharides and antioxidants, it works to enhance skin elasticity, reduce the appearance of wrinkles, and improve overall skin tone.

Science

This extract functions primarily as a powerful humectant and moisturizer due to its high polysaccharide content, specifically xyloglucans, which attract and retain water, significantly increasing stratum corneum hydration and forming a protective film. It exhibits anti-aging effects by stimulating collagen synthesis and inhibiting its enzymatic degradation through strong antioxidant components like proanthocyanidins, leading to reduced wrinkles and improved elasticity. The extract offers antioxidant protection against free radical damage via vitamin C and flavonoids, and possesses anti-inflammatory qualities that soothe irritation. Furthermore, it aids in skin brightening by reducing melanin synthesis and inhibiting tyrosinase expression, and has shown potential for sebum reduction.

Key findings

  1. 01 In a 12-week study, a 4% ethanolic extract in a W/O emulsion significantly improved skin elasticity, moisture content, and reduced wrinkles, scaliness, and roughness in 11 healthy male volunteers.
  2. 02 A cosmetic emulsion containing 4% tamarind seed extract significantly reduced skin melanin.
  3. 03 Tamarind seed jellose exhibited no cytotoxicity on skin fibroblast cells and dose-dependently reduced melanin synthesis by inhibiting tyrosinase, alongside promising antioxidant activity.

Stability

The active polysaccharide components exhibit broad pH tolerance and good heat stability, remaining stable even when boiled in neutral aqueous solutions. It is insoluble in organic solvents and cold water but readily disperses in warm water and fully dissolves in hot water (above 85°C). The extract can be effectively incorporated into stable water-in-oil (W/O) cosmetic emulsions.

Tamarindus Indica is currently under review by the Cosmetic Ingredient Review (CIR). However, formulations containing up to 4% of the extract have been reported safe for topical use without deleterious effects. Generally considered safe due to its natural origin and gentle properties. No specific data on pregnancy safety is available in the provided research.
